Sangre De Grago Resin

By: Patricia McDougall

The blood red resin of the renown Sangre de grado tree has been used for centuries in Peru and Brazil as a remedy for wounds and gastrointestinal ailments. The Sangre de grado tree, also known as Sangre de drago, is a large tree native to the Amazon basin. It is famous for its ability to cure stomach ulcers and other intestinal problems.

Current researches have indicated that Sangre de grado, other than being an effective cure against ulcers, irritable bowel syndromes, and antimicrobial distresses; it is also used as a cure for inflammation and sensory afferent dependent actions. Wounds from tooth extractions, cuts, bruises, burns, herpes, virus ulcers, including fungi, rashes, dermatitis, insect bites, allergic skin reactions, stomach ulcers, colitis, and dysentery are covered by this herbal medicine. Sangre de grado is the blood red sap of the Sangre de grado tree. It contains helpful plant chemicals such as proanthocyanidins, phenols, phytosterols, diterpenes, taspine, an alkaloid, and dimethylcedrusine, a lignan. These chemicals, in controlled dosages, are noted for its therapeutic effects on the digestive and intestinal tract.

Its ability to heal wounds was first attributed to the antitumorous taspine alkaloid. Another element found in the sangre de grado resin is the lignan dimethylcedrusine, proven to contribute to the body's fast wound-healing. Some studies also point to the sangre de grado's ability to stimulate contraction of wounds, which results in scab formation on the wounds. There was even a study that proved that the resin of the sangre de grado tree is more effective for wound healing and collagen formation than its isolated chemicals.

Taspine was also indicated to be effective against the herpes virus, aside from its being rich in phytochemicals, which contribute to its would-healing properties. Sangre de grado has been found to contain anti fungal and anti oxidant properties. It is interesting to note that Sangre de grado had an in vitro effect against stomach and colon cancer cells. It had likewise antiviral properties, making one resistant to influenza, para influenza, and hepatitis A and B, among a host of diseases it actually is thought to cure.
